## Payslip Transport — Drayfield Yard

Drayfield Yard has no working printer, so payslips for yard staff are printed centrally at the Kellmont office and sent over in a sealed envelope each pay cycle. The shift lead counts the envelopes against the roster before distribution and returns any unclaimed slips on the next run. Slips must never travel loose with general mail. The confidential hand-over step for the courier follows below.

drop instructions, hahip-badug: the quenox ralath courier leaves the kaseth fraiel rusiel tameth belys istdor ralion giliel ledger at gate 7830 under passcode 165413

Since Tuesday's deploy, the Pagesmith incremental rebuild workers intermittently fail with connection-refused errors when fetching the content graph. For new folks: each rebuild worker diffs the content graph stored in the build-state database, then regenerates only affected pages. When the DB is unreachable, workers fall back to full rebuilds, which is why publish times spiked. Suspect the pool size change in `worker.toml`. To reproduce locally, point a worker at the staging build-state database using the connection string below.

warehouse DSN: postgresql://ralion_svc:J6mdk5R@db-96b1.kelvilabs.test:5432/gorael

## Service Accounts: Export Retry Flow

Failed exports in Quornhollow are retried by the `export-runner` service account, which holds write access only to the retry queue and the Dovetail staging bucket. Reviewers should confirm that retries are idempotent and that the account never touches production tables. For local verification, the runner authenticates with the key below.

API key for bageg-kajef: vxb2-ss

## Dependency Pinning Policy — Quartzline Build System

All services pin direct dependencies to exact versions; transitive pins are resolved weekly by the lockbot job. Floating ranges are rejected at CI. Exceptions need a ticket and expire after two sprints. Upgrades land on Tuesdays so the Harborview team can soak-test overnight. The lockbot fetches the private registry index on each run, and it authenticates using the credential defined on the next line of its env file:

secret setting of tajof-bahif: COURIER_KEY3=65d